Output 421a5f2a020e92dd19d2b6803c4ed89a17c1e4f04765c3879a8f56f84fbf6a3e:0

value
2512847
script pubkey
OP_0 OP_PUSHBYTES_32 89f601b19debec0b7194d328a4c83114db878520ade83f29ab50f3d95a9ece39
address
bc1q38mqrvvaa0kqkuv56v52fjp3zndc0pfq4h5r72dt2reajk57ecuswhy7ru
transaction
421a5f2a020e92dd19d2b6803c4ed89a17c1e4f04765c3879a8f56f84fbf6a3e
confirmations
138
spent
true